The Resurgence of the Cruise Industry: A Deep Dive into Market Leaders

The cruise sector has demonstrated an extraordinary comeback following significant challenges.

Navigating the Waves: Cruise Industry's Unprecedented Revival

The Unforeseen Obstacles Faced by the Cruise Sector

The global health crisis of 2020 severely impacted various industries, with cruise operators being among the hardest hit in the equity market. The suspension of operations for extended periods and the subsequent gradual return to full capacity necessitated significant financial adjustments, leading to increased debt burdens as companies strived to maintain their multi-billion dollar vessel fleets.

The Remarkable Rebound in Passenger Demand

Despite earlier adversities, the desire for cruise travel experienced a rapid and powerful resurgence once global conditions normalized and public health restrictions eased. This heightened demand has persisted, distinguishing the cruise market from other segments of the travel and tourism industry which have not seen similar sustained growth amidst economic uncertainties.

An Era of Unprecedented Growth for Cruising

The year 2022 marked a pivotal return for the cruise industry, with passenger volumes reaching 84% of pre-pandemic levels. This recovery accelerated dramatically, with 2023 surpassing 2019 records by 2.7 million passengers. In 2024, the introduction of new, expansive ships further propelled growth, attracting 18.2 million American travelers. Projections indicate that 2025 is set to be another record-breaking year for passenger numbers.

Assessing Investment Opportunities in Cruise Equities

Since the market trough in mid-2022, all leading cruise line shares have experienced substantial recoveries. Norwegian Cruise Line Holdings, despite being the lowest performer, still saw its stock value more than double. Carnival's shares have more than tripled, while Royal Caribbean Group achieved an astounding 711% gain, largely driven by the success of its innovative megaships, such as the Icon of the Seas.

Comparative Analysis of Leading Cruise Operators

A detailed examination of the three major cruise lines—Royal Caribbean, Carnival, and Norwegian Cruise Line—reveals varying financial health and growth trajectories. Royal Caribbean stands out with a robust balance sheet and the highest revenue growth, making it a compelling investment, despite its higher valuation. Carnival shows strong revenue and a lower forward P/E, while Norwegian Cruise Line offers the lowest P/E but also the lowest revenue growth among the three.

Dogecoin's Future: A Potential Leap Towards Smart Contracts

This article explores the ongoing discussions within the Dogecoin community regarding a potential significant technological upgrade. This proposed enhancement could introduce smart contract functionality and boost transaction fee generation, transforming Dogecoin's utility and investment appeal.

Dogecoin's Evolution: From Meme to Mainstay?

Exploring New Capabilities: Smart Contracts and ZK Proofs

Dogecoin, long recognized primarily as a meme coin, is now at the forefront of discussions concerning a major technological transformation. Developers are actively proposing enhancements that could dramatically broaden the cryptocurrency's operational scope. A key initiative involves integrating a feature that would enable Dogecoin nodes to validate zero-knowledge (ZK) proofs as part of transaction processing. This pivotal addition is expected to facilitate the deployment of Layer-2 (L2) chains, leading to faster and more efficient transactions, and enabling the execution of virtual machines off-chain. Such an upgrade would effectively create a dedicated, interconnected system for managing complex computations, thereby expanding Dogecoin's technical capabilities significantly.

The Strategic Importance of Ethereum Virtual Machine Compatibility

A crucial aspect of the proposed upgrade is its potential to introduce Ethereum Virtual Machine (EVM)-compatible smart contract execution to the Dogecoin network. This compatibility would serve as a vital link, bridging Dogecoin's established brand presence with the expansive and programmable crypto economy. By becoming EVM-compatible, Dogecoin could empower Ethereum's vast developer community to seamlessly create and deploy applications on its chain. This strategic alignment is seen as the most direct route to unlocking substantial value within the crypto space. However, these proposals are still in their early stages, residing within Dogecoin Core's developer forum. The timeline for implementation, if approved, remains uncertain, and community debate continues regarding the complexity and overall scope of these transformative changes. Investors are advised to temper expectations, as the realization of these features is not guaranteed and requires consensus and considerable development effort.

Revenue Generation and Incentives for Holders

Beyond technical enhancements, the proposed upgrade carries significant implications for Dogecoin's economic model. If the network gains the ability to verify cryptographic proofs on-chain, each submission of such transactions would necessitate network fees, payable in DOGE, Dogecoin's native cryptocurrency. This mechanism could significantly increase the marginal demand for DOGE, particularly as compared to existing transactions on the main chain. Currently, Dogecoin's fee revenue is modest, primarily stemming from basic transfers. In the third quarter of 2025, for instance, total fees amounted to approximately $281,557. These fees are allocated to miners, with no portion being 'burned' or removed from circulation. The introduction of proof verification as a new transaction class could initiate a positive feedback loop: more useful applications would lead to more proofs, consequently generating more fees. This, in turn, would enhance incentives for miners and provide additional reasons for users and platforms to hold DOGE, thereby fostering greater network interaction. Early indications suggest that the developers behind this proposal are strategically designing it with these objectives in mind.

Key Considerations for Potential Investors

While these proposals present an optimistic outlook for Dogecoin, investors should remain mindful of several critical factors. Firstly, these are currently just proposals, not finalized products. Dogecoin's community has historically adopted a conservative approach to fundamental protocol changes, implying that any progress will likely be deliberate and subject to extensive deliberation among developers. Secondly, Dogecoin's supply is inherently inflationary, with roughly 5 billion new coins issued annually. For any utility gains to significantly influence the coin's value, the economic growth generated by these new features must outpace the rate of supply expansion. Lastly, a robust investment case for Dogecoin has yet to fully materialize. Although the ongoing discussions could change this in the future, it is prudent for investors to await concrete evidence of substantial progress and implementation before considering any investment, however small.

Nvidia's Strategic Investment in OpenAI: Accelerating the Path to Artificial Superintelligence

Nvidia's substantial planned investment in OpenAI signifies a pivotal moment in the advancement of artificial intelligence, promising to expedite the development of Artificial General Intelligence (AGI) and Artificial Superintelligence (ASI). This strategic move underscores Nvidia's indispensable position in the AI industry, as its cutting-edge graphics processing units (GPUs) and related technologies are crucial for organizations vying to achieve these sophisticated AI paradigms. By backing OpenAI with such a significant commitment, Nvidia is not only fostering innovation but also securing its long-term growth trajectory in a market increasingly reliant on advanced AI capabilities. This initiative is set to intensify the competitive drive among tech giants and startups alike, all of whom depend on Nvidia's infrastructure to power their AI ambitions.

Generative AI, exemplified by systems like OpenAI's ChatGPT, has already ushered in a new era of technological prowess, demonstrating remarkable abilities in pattern recognition and computational thinking. However, its current limitations in mirroring human-level critical thinking and true creativity highlight the next frontier: AGI. AGI aims to create AI that can perform virtually any cognitive task at or above human average levels. Beyond AGI lies ASI, a concept envisioning AI far surpassing the cognitive capabilities of even the most brilliant human minds across almost all intellectual domains.

The timeline for achieving these ambitious goals is a subject of intense debate among experts. While AI entrepreneurs, bolstered by the rapid progress seen with generative AI, project AGI could be realized as early as 2030, a more conservative estimate from AI researchers places this milestone around 2040. This divergence in predictions reflects the dynamic and unpredictable nature of AI development, where breakthroughs can dramatically shift expectations. Regardless of the exact timing, there is a consensus that the journey towards AGI and ASI is an inevitable progression, driven by relentless innovation and investment.

Nvidia's technology remains at the forefront of this evolutionary race. Its dominance in the AI semiconductor market positions its GPUs and associated platforms as essential tools for any entity aspiring to develop AGI and ASI. Major tech corporations like Alphabet, Amazon, Apple, Meta Platforms, Microsoft, and Tesla, alongside innovative startups such as OpenAI, all rely heavily on Nvidia's hardware. Despite some of these companies developing their own application-specific integrated circuits (ASICs) for specialized internal functions, Nvidia's GPUs continue to be the benchmark for comprehensive AI model training and deployment. This unparalleled demand solidifies Nvidia's leading role, indicating that its influence in this rapidly expanding market is unlikely to wane in the foreseeable future.

The announcement of Nvidia's planned investment of up to $100 billion in OpenAI marks a significant development. This funding is earmarked for deploying Nvidia systems to bolster OpenAI's next-generation AI infrastructure, specifically to train and operate advanced models crucial for achieving superintelligence. This monumental investment, spanning multiple years and supported by Nvidia's robust cash flow, is far-reaching. It is poised to intensify the global competition among technology leaders to advance AI capabilities. As companies worldwide redouble their efforts and financial commitments to secure the necessary infrastructure for AI development, Nvidia stands to benefit immensely from the escalating demand for its essential AI-enabling products and services.
